## Deployment

Welcome aboard! Before you deploy Larkmill anywhere, know that it talks to the Quillbase pricing API upstream, and that API falls over more often than we'd like. So we wrap every call in a circuit breaker: after a run of failures it opens, requests short-circuit to cached prices, and after a cooldown it half-opens to probe. Don't disable it in staging — we test the breaker paths there on purpose. When you provision a new environment, set the breaker configuration to these values.

deployment values, kagug-bagef:
wenius:
  pin: 8006
  tenant: tameth
  seal: seal_6cc08e04
  metrics_host: metrics.wenius.torvaworks.corp
  standby_team: jormir
  escalation: julvan-istius
  nonce: a127de

For new team members: the Wrenfield collector requires all Saltmarsh agent telemetry to be compressed with the dictionary-trained zstd profile before this release can ship. Verify three things: (1) the `telemetry.compression.profile` flag is set to `dict-v9` in the release config, (2) payload sizes in the staging dashboard dropped at least 60% versus uncompressed baseline, and (3) the decompression canary in Harbormoor staging reports zero failures over a full hour. Once all three pass, record the release build token directly below.

session token of kafop-yahop = htk4_fa63

Leadership Review Briefing — Halden Yard Lease

Heads of department: negotiations with Corvess Property on the Halden Yard lease concluded last week. We secured a four-year extension at a 9% reduction on current rates, with a break clause at month 30. In exchange, we committed to funding minor structural repairs, capped at an agreed ceiling. Facilities estimates net savings of roughly 140k over the term. Relocation options were evaluated and rejected on disruption grounds. The confidential note below sets out how this fits our forward plans.

board note of yageg-yadug: The northern region missed its Framir quota by 13.1 percent last quarter. Lamathek Freight plans to raise the Quenael list price by 30.2 percent in March. The pricing group signed off on a budget of $133.5 million for Project Novok. The renewal with Gilethek Foods closes at $60.0 million a year, 2.7 percent above the last contract.